Summit is a dedicated food service provider specializing in correctional institutions across the United States. With a mission to ensure that incarcerated individuals receive nutritious and delicious meals daily, Summit plays a vital role in maintaining food quality and service within correctional facilities. The company operates with a strong commitment to quality, safety, and compliance, recognizing the important social impact that meals have beyond nutrition, providing essential social interaction during mealtimes for inmates.
Summit functions as a key brand under Elior North America, a leader in food service solutions committed to diversity, inclusion, and employee development. Elior North America upholds an equal opportunity employment policy and fosters a work environment that supports growth, learning, and career advancement for all employees. Employees of Elior benefit from comprehensive support and opportunities to enhance their skills and pursue varied career paths within the company.
The Food Service Supervisor role is a full-time, onsite position located in El Paso, Texas. This role is integral within the corrections food service segment and involves direct supervision of meal production and service. The Food Service Supervisor will oversee daily operations, ensuring that meals are prepared, cooked, and portioned in accordance with company recipes, contractual standards, and quality expectations. With a compensation rate of 15 dollars per hour, this position requires a motivated and experienced supervisor who thrives in a fast-paced, regulated environment.
Responsibilities include hands-on oversight of food preparation and service teams, maintaining quality control standards, and ensuring compliance with safety and operational protocols. The role demands strong organizational, communication, and interpersonal skills to effectively manage multiple employees and coordinate activities. Attention to detail and service knowledge are critical for ensuring meal quality and the overall success of food service delivery. Supervisors will also help uphold food safety standards and contribute to an environment of continuous improvement and professionalism.
